Joined Artfinder: August 2016
Artworks for sale: 246
Location Indonesia
£340 Sold
£438 Sold
£295 Sold
£680 Sold
£121 Sold
£321 Sold
£246 Sold
£582 Sold
£227 Sold
£242 Sold
By submitting this form you do not commit to follow through with the commission.